Senegal saw a surge in chain saw import shipments in 2024, with top exporters being France, China, Tunisia, Italy, and Portugal. The High Herfindahl-Hirschman Index (HHI) indicates a highly concentrated market. The comp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 79.46% and a growth rate of 74.72% demonstrate the rapid expansion and demand for chain saws in Senegal.
